I've read somewhere on this site to use your flashlight app on your phone. I tried it with my December hatch-a-long and it worked great. I have one of those Brinsea scope things & I never saw half as good as I could with the flashlight app. I have EE's and I was able to see in my greens & blues.

I have the Brinsea Scope...yellow light with the covering black scope...It's great for little eggs....anything bigger won't fit! Other than that I do like it. I was having a hard time with the cell phone light...But, it's all trial and error to find our style...
